Reichmanis, Elsa was born on December 9, 1953 in Melbourne, Victoria, Australia. Daughter of Peteris and Nina (Meiers) Reichmanis. came to the United States, 1962.
Bachelor of Science in Chemistry, Syracuse University, 1972; Doctor of Philosophy in Chemistry, Syracuse University, 1975.
Postdoctoral intern, Syracuse (New York) U., 1975-1976; Chaim Weizmann research fellow, Syracuse (New York) U., 1976-1978; member technical staff, American Telephone & Telegraph Company Bell laboratories, Murray Hill, New Jersey, 1978-1984; supervisor radiation sensitive materials and applications, American Telephone & Telegraph Company Bell laboratories, Murray Hill, New Jersey, 1984-1994; head organic and polymer materials, American Telephone & Telegraph Company Bell laboratories, Murray Hill, New Jersey, 1994-1995; head polymer and organic materials, Lucent Technologies, Bell laboratories, New Providence, New Jersey, since 1996. Member panel on advanced materials. Japanese Technology Evaluation Progressive, National Science Foundation, Washington, 1986, member commission to survey materials. research opportunities and needs for electronic industry, National Research Council, 1986, National Materials Advisory Board, 1993-1998, United States National Committee for International Union of Pure and Applied Chemistry, since 1996.
Fellow American Association for the Advancement of Science. Member National Academy Engineering (elected member), American Chemical Society (member-at-large 1986-1990, secretary 1991-1992, vice chair 1993, chair-elect 1994, chair 1995, polymer materials science and engring division since 1991, award in applied polymer science 1999), Society for Photo-optical Engineers, Society Women Engineers.
Married Francis Joseph Purcell, June 2, 1979. Children: Patrick William, Elizabeth Anne, Edward Andrew, ThomasAlexander.
